Snoop Dogg Arrested In London Airport

Snoop Dogg was arrested in London last night after allegedly causing disturbance at Heathrow airport. It has been reported that a fight broke out after the rapper’s entourage was first refused entry to the British Airways first class lounge. Later, they were not permitted to board their flight, which was due to fly to Johannesburg, South Africa. […]
